fre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

gsm網(wǎng)絡(luò)的遠(yuǎn)程家庭智能監(jiān)控系統(tǒng)設(shè)計(jì)畢業(yè)論文-wenkub.com

2025-06-25 08:05 本頁面
   

【正文】 if(READ_TEL(r)!=1){ //讀一個(gè)短信 at+cmgr=119 讀指令 if(strsearch(+CMTI:)) return。r++){ timer_tmp=0。 else return(TRUE)。 } else if(uart_buff[1]==0x0damp。 //設(shè)置發(fā)送指針 receive_count=0。 send_count=0。 timer_S_t=0。 while(timer_S_t1amp。para_temp[9]=0x00。para_temp[5]=0x00。para_temp[1]=(r%10)+0x30。 receive_count=0。 ET0=1。 //倍頻0x80 IE = 0xb0。 0xf0) | 1。 RI=0。 //TL0 = 0x50。 } } } return(FALSE)。 //清除接收標(biāo)志 if (type==TC35_INIT){ while (timer_S_t6){ if (AT_Command_Status!=COMMAND_WAIT||txd_rxd_bit==1) return(TRUE)。 txd_rxd_bit=0。//在命令后加入CR send_count=0。 default: receive_count=0。 break。 strcat(uart_buff,para_temp)。 case SMS_CMGR: //讀一個(gè)短信 strcpy(uart_buff,AT+CMGR=)。 uart_buff[10]=0x0a。 case PHONE_READ: //讀電話本 strcpy(uart_buff,AT+CPBR=)。 break。 break。 break。 break。 } } return(0)。kMAX_TM2。 flag=0。Time1++)。void delay1ms(uint x){ for(Time=0。sbit LED3=P1^2。 send_sms()。 Sys_Init()。LED_1=1。其次,軟件部分在對(duì)芯片的管腳功能和用法以及整個(gè)GSM網(wǎng)絡(luò)有充分的了解后,根據(jù)設(shè)計(jì)要求設(shè)計(jì)硬件電路,包括傳感器采集信息電路、單片機(jī)控制電路、GSM模塊連接電路,再編寫所需要的程序,然后通過軟件編程,實(shí)現(xiàn)了對(duì)家庭系統(tǒng)的遠(yuǎn)程監(jiān)控和報(bào)警功能,這樣,基本實(shí)現(xiàn)了預(yù)期的目標(biāo)。結(jié) 論本設(shè)計(jì)借助最可靠、最成熟的GSM移動(dòng)網(wǎng)絡(luò),以最直觀的中文短信息形式,直接把報(bào)警信息反映到您的手機(jī)上。(4)收不到開機(jī)前的短消息主要是發(fā)送數(shù)據(jù)時(shí),對(duì)短消息有效時(shí)間 VP 值設(shè)置不當(dāng)造成的。但在調(diào)試和試用階段也遇到了如下問題:(1) 接口電平手機(jī)的電纜接口電平一般是 3V 左右,單片機(jī)系統(tǒng)的工作電壓一般為 ~,范圍較寬,為保證數(shù)據(jù)傳輸?shù)恼_,需在接口加 RS-232 電平轉(zhuǎn)換電路。使整個(gè)系統(tǒng)能夠完成預(yù)定的工作任務(wù),達(dá)到要求的技術(shù)性能指標(biāo)。直到每一個(gè)程序模塊調(diào)試成功。通過以上的檢測(cè),如果各個(gè)測(cè)試環(huán)節(jié),如果最終各環(huán)節(jié)都正常,那么硬件測(cè)試應(yīng)該沒問題了。本設(shè)計(jì)中用C51編程軟件KeiluVision3進(jìn)行編寫AT89S52單片機(jī)的源程序(匯編語言和C語言),對(duì)其中的部分電路進(jìn)行仿真,Keil編譯器把匯編語言編寫的源程序與Keil內(nèi)涵的庫函數(shù)裝配在一起,然后分別有C51編譯器編譯生成目標(biāo)文件(.obj)最后產(chǎn)生 .hex程序代碼,利用C51下載軟件ISP將程序代碼下載到目標(biāo)單片機(jī)AT89S52的Flash中。 軟件測(cè)試程序模塊編寫完成后,首先通過匯編和編譯。測(cè)試I/O口和I/O設(shè)備:編寫簡單的測(cè)試程序,單獨(dú)支持某一I/O口和與之相連的I/O設(shè)備,如果能自如的支配或控制,則表明I/O通道的工作正常。只有當(dāng)電源滿足要求后,才能加上所有的元器件進(jìn)行上電調(diào)試。 硬件測(cè)試 靜態(tài)調(diào)試線路的檢查:通過目測(cè)和使用萬用表,檢查線路連接的正確性,有無斷路或短路,有無虛焊的存在等。漢字的顯示一般采用圖形的方式,事先從微機(jī)中提取要顯示的漢字的點(diǎn)陣碼(一般用字模提取軟件),每個(gè)漢字占32B,分左右兩半,各占16B,送上要顯示的漢字根據(jù)在LCD上開始顯示的行列號(hào)及每行的列數(shù)可找出顯示RAM對(duì)應(yīng)的地址,設(shè)立光標(biāo),直到32B顯示完就可以LCD上得到一個(gè)完整漢字。 主程序流程圖單片機(jī)與GSM模塊的通信程序按歐洲GSM的AT命令協(xié)議要求編寫程序,AT指令使用方法參見前文,其程序流程如圖41。將蜂鳴器正極接到VCC電源上,負(fù)極接到三極管的發(fā)射極E,三極管截止,沒有電流流過線圈,蜂鳴器不發(fā)聲;,三極管導(dǎo)通,這樣蜂鳴器的電流形成回路,發(fā)出聲音。方案二:電磁式蜂鳴器⑴電磁式蜂鳴器由振蕩器、電磁線圈、磁鐵、振動(dòng)膜片及外殼等組成。⑵多諧振蕩器由晶體管或集成電路構(gòu)成。圖351 報(bào)警電路原理圖1.蜂鳴器的分類 蜂鳴器主要分為壓電式蜂鳴器和電磁式蜂鳴器兩種類型。 B = 0: 消隱關(guān)表輸入方式設(shè)置(ENTRY MODE SET )I/D = 1:(增量): S = 0: 無移位:(2) 軟件復(fù)位 如果電路電源不能滿足復(fù)位電路的要求的話,那么初始化就要用軟件來實(shí)現(xiàn)。N = 0: 1行顯示。(1)利用內(nèi)部復(fù)位電路進(jìn)行初始化:下面指令是在初始化過程中執(zhí)行的。 C、輸入/輸出信號(hào):輸出,能產(chǎn)生202個(gè)LCD驅(qū)動(dòng)波形。故采用1062液晶顯示器。正常情況下發(fā)光器發(fā)出的光收光器是找不到的。使用時(shí)把發(fā)光器和收光器分別裝在檢測(cè)物通過路徑的兩側(cè),檢測(cè)物通過時(shí)阻擋光路,收光器就輸出一個(gè)開關(guān)控制信號(hào)。槽形開關(guān)的檢測(cè)距離因?yàn)槭苷w結(jié)構(gòu)的限制一般只有幾厘米。 分類和工作方式⑴槽型光電傳感器 把一個(gè)光發(fā)射器和一個(gè)接收器面對(duì)面地裝在一個(gè)槽的兩側(cè)的是槽形光電。此外,光電開關(guān)的結(jié)構(gòu)元件中還有發(fā)射板和光導(dǎo)纖維。光束不間斷地發(fā)射,或者改變脈沖寬度。這些小而堅(jiān)固的白熾燈傳感器就是今天光電傳感器'>光電傳感器的雛形。假設(shè)單片機(jī)系統(tǒng)所用的晶振頻率為12 MHz,根據(jù)DS18B20的初始化時(shí)序、寫時(shí)序和讀時(shí)序,分別編寫3個(gè)子程序:INIT為初始化子程序,WRITE為寫(命令或數(shù)據(jù))子程序,READ為讀數(shù)據(jù)子程序,所有的數(shù)據(jù)讀寫均由最低位開始,實(shí)際在實(shí)驗(yàn)中不用這種方式, kΩ,另外2個(gè)腳分別接電源和地。當(dāng)DS18B20處于寫存儲(chǔ)器操作和溫度A/D變換操作時(shí),總線上必須有強(qiáng)的上拉,上拉開啟時(shí)間最大為10 μs。從主機(jī) 將信號(hào)線從高電平拉低至低電平起15~60 μS的時(shí)間內(nèi),DS18B20將數(shù)據(jù)放到信號(hào)線上,供主機(jī)讀取。②寫操作:主機(jī)將信號(hào)線從高電平拉至低電平,產(chǎn)生寫起始信號(hào)。復(fù)位時(shí)序?yàn)椋?a)主機(jī)將信號(hào)線置為低電平,時(shí)間為480~960μ S。DS18b20上電時(shí)能 自動(dòng)寫入。②讀出命令(0BEH):該命令可讀出寄存器中的內(nèi)容,復(fù)位命令可終止讀出。④跳過ROM序列號(hào)檢測(cè)命令(OCCH):該命令允許主機(jī)跳過ROM序列號(hào)檢測(cè)而直接對(duì)寄存器操作,該命令僅限于單個(gè)DS18B20在線的情況。該命令僅限于單個(gè)DS18B20在線的情況。計(jì)數(shù)門的開啟時(shí)間由高溫度系數(shù)振蕩器來決定,每次測(cè)量前,首先將55 ℃所對(duì)應(yīng)的基數(shù)分別置入減法計(jì)數(shù)器1和溫度寄存器中,減法計(jì)數(shù)器1和溫度寄存器被預(yù)置在55 ℃所對(duì)應(yīng)的一個(gè)基數(shù)值。第7字節(jié)為測(cè)溫計(jì)數(shù)的剩余值。需要修改上、下限溫度值時(shí),只需使用一個(gè)功能命令即可對(duì)TL、TH寫入,十分方便。其中,S為符號(hào)位,S=1,表示溫度 為負(fù)值;S=0,表示溫度為正值。(1)64位光刻ROM是生產(chǎn)廠家給每一個(gè)出廠的DS18820命名的產(chǎn)品序列號(hào),可以看作為該器件的地址序列號(hào)。各腳含義如下:DQ:數(shù)字信號(hào)輸入/輸出端。(6)數(shù)字量的轉(zhuǎn)換精度及轉(zhuǎn)換時(shí)間可通過簡單的編程來控制:9位精度的轉(zhuǎn)換時(shí)間為93.75 ms::12位精度的轉(zhuǎn)換時(shí)間750ms。(3) 可不需要外部電源,直接通過信號(hào)線供電,~5V。 傳感器數(shù)據(jù)信息采集模塊傳感器數(shù)據(jù)信息采集模塊主要是采集外部信息:溫度傳感器是用來感測(cè)外界溫度,若超過溫度限制,則會(huì)出現(xiàn)“有火災(zāi)”報(bào)警信息;光電傳感器是用來感測(cè)是否有異物進(jìn)入,若出現(xiàn)感應(yīng),則會(huì)出現(xiàn)“有人闖入”報(bào)警信息。使用這樣的邏輯電平的系列包括4000系列,74HC和74AC。較早的利用NMOS技術(shù)制造的微控制器也使用這些邏輯電平。對(duì)于TTL邏輯。信號(hào)的上升和下降次數(shù)也要盡可能的接近相等。事實(shí)上,因?yàn)閁ART在位的中間附近讀取輸入數(shù)據(jù),并且還因?yàn)榇蠖鄶?shù)的時(shí)間參考時(shí)鐘是非常準(zhǔn)確的,你可以安全的使用短到5到10倍的切換時(shí)間的位的寬度。限制旋轉(zhuǎn)速度的好處是它通過事實(shí)上消除由于電壓偏轉(zhuǎn)引發(fā)的問題來改進(jìn)信號(hào)質(zhì)量,電壓偏移發(fā)生在傳輸有著快速上升和下降節(jié)拍的信號(hào)的長距離連線上。所有的RS232接口芯片都符合這個(gè)規(guī)定。使用的另外兩個(gè)與RS232有關(guān)的術(shù)語是Mark和Space。很多RS232輸出有更寬的電壓波動(dòng):177。根據(jù)這個(gè)標(biāo)準(zhǔn),在3V和+3V之間的一個(gè)輸入的邏輯電平?jīng)]有定義。 因?yàn)橐粋€(gè)RS232接收器可能位于一條長電線纜的末端,等到信號(hào)到達(dá)接收者的時(shí)候,它的電壓可能已經(jīng)削弱了或者加載了噪聲信號(hào)。一個(gè)正的電壓表示這項(xiàng)功能為開,而一個(gè)負(fù)的電壓表示這個(gè)功能為關(guān)。電壓 RS232的邏輯電平用正負(fù)電壓表示,而不是只用5V TTL和CMOS邏輯的正電壓信號(hào)表示。RD:將數(shù)據(jù)從DCE傳輸?shù)紻TE。指定的最大數(shù)據(jù)傳輸速率是每秒20000位。串口是如此的有用,以至于尋找一個(gè)未用的串口可能會(huì)比較困難。一個(gè)并行連接一般需要8條數(shù)據(jù)線,兩條或者更多的控制信號(hào)線,和幾條接地線。USB連接最長可以達(dá)到16ft,PC機(jī)的并口打印機(jī)接口與主機(jī)的距離可以達(dá)到10到15ft,或者利用IEEE1284B型驅(qū)動(dòng)器可以達(dá)到30ft。更新的計(jì)算機(jī)現(xiàn)在支持其他諸如USB這樣的串行接口,但是RS232可以做很多USB無法做的事情。在一條非平衡導(dǎo)線中,信號(hào)電壓加到一條導(dǎo)線上,所有的信號(hào)電壓都使用一個(gè)公共的接地線。因?yàn)镽S232端口被廣泛應(yīng)用,它的另一個(gè)用途是與一個(gè)將這個(gè)接口轉(zhuǎn)換成另一種類型的適配器相連。它不僅已經(jīng)被內(nèi)置于每臺(tái)PC,而且已被內(nèi)置于從微控制器到主機(jī)的多種類型的電腦和與它們連接的設(shè)備。AT+CMGR=n為讀TC35i模塊短消息數(shù)據(jù),n為短消息號(hào)。 L:用戶數(shù)據(jù)長度,2位十六進(jìn)制數(shù)。 H:被叫號(hào)碼,長度由F中的數(shù)據(jù)決定。 D:文件頭字節(jié),2位十六進(jìn)制數(shù)。7bit編碼用于發(fā)送普通的ASCII字符,8bit編碼通常用于發(fā)送數(shù)據(jù)消息, UCS2編碼用于發(fā)送Unicode字符。啟動(dòng)后,15腳的信號(hào)應(yīng)保持高電平。GSM模塊中電源電路分為充電電池和穩(wěn)壓電源模塊兩部分:,同時(shí)產(chǎn)生MAX3238所需要的高電平。這種無線模塊功能上與TC35兼容,設(shè)計(jì)緊湊,大大縮小了用戶產(chǎn)品的體積。XTAL1 振蕩器的反相放大器輸入,內(nèi)部時(shí)鐘工作電路的輸入。為了確保單片機(jī)從地址為0000H~FFFFH的外部程序存儲(chǔ)器中讀取代碼,故要把EA接到GND端,即地端。它用于讀外部程序存儲(chǔ)器。但是,在對(duì)外部數(shù)據(jù)存儲(chǔ)器每次存取中,會(huì)跳過一個(gè)ALE脈沖。ALE/ 地址鎖存允許信號(hào)。在振蕩器運(yùn)行時(shí),在此腳上出現(xiàn)兩個(gè)機(jī)器周期的高電平將使其單片機(jī)復(fù)位。P3口作輸入口使用時(shí),因?yàn)橛袃?nèi)部的上拉電阻,那些被外部信號(hào)拉低的引腳會(huì)輸出一個(gè)電流。在訪問外部程序存儲(chǔ)器或16位的外部數(shù)據(jù)存儲(chǔ)器(如執(zhí)行MOVX DPTR指令)時(shí),P2口送出高8位地址,在訪問8位地址的外部數(shù)據(jù)存儲(chǔ)器(如執(zhí)行MOVX RI指令)時(shí),P2口引腳上的內(nèi)容(就是專用寄存器(SFR)區(qū)中P2寄存器的內(nèi)容),在整個(gè)訪問期間不會(huì)改變。另外,()與定時(shí)/計(jì)數(shù)器2的觸發(fā)輸入端(),如表11所示。②P1端口,該口是帶有內(nèi)部上拉電阻的8位雙向I/O端口,P1口的輸出緩沖器可驅(qū)動(dòng)(吸收或輸出電流方式)4個(gè)TTL輸入。在作為輸出口時(shí),每根引腳可以帶動(dòng)8個(gè)TTL輸入負(fù)載。圖311 AT89S52結(jié)構(gòu)框圖 AT89S52單片機(jī)特性AT89S52的主要特性如下:兼容MCS51產(chǎn)品8K字節(jié)可擦寫1000次的在線可編程ISP 閃存全靜態(tài)工作:0Hz ~ 24MHz3級(jí)程序存儲(chǔ)器加密256字節(jié)內(nèi)部RAM32條可編程I/O線3個(gè)16位定時(shí)器/計(jì)數(shù)器8個(gè)中斷源UART串行通道低功耗空閑方式和掉電方式通過中斷終止掉電方式看門狗定時(shí)器雙數(shù)據(jù)指針靈活的在線編程(字節(jié)和頁模式) AT89S52引腳功能與封裝圖313 AT89S52封裝引腳圖按照功能,AT89S52的引腳可分為主電源、外接晶體振蕩或振蕩器、多功能I/O口、控制和復(fù)位等。片內(nèi)程序存儲(chǔ)器允許重復(fù)在線編程,允許程序存儲(chǔ)器在系統(tǒng)內(nèi)通過SPI串行口改寫或用同用的非易失性存儲(chǔ)器改寫。系統(tǒng)原理框圖如圖31所示。因此在本次設(shè)計(jì)中采用方案2。本設(shè)計(jì)是基于GSM 網(wǎng)絡(luò)的遠(yuǎn)程家庭智能監(jiān)控系統(tǒng),通過手機(jī)終端接收?qǐng)?bào)警短信,并且可以發(fā)送命令短信異地遙控系統(tǒng)實(shí)現(xiàn)各種操作。主要提供話音、短信息、數(shù)據(jù)等多種業(yè)務(wù)。系統(tǒng)利用光電傳感器、溫度傳感器采集可能出現(xiàn)的有人闖入、火災(zāi)等情況,再將報(bào)警信息發(fā)送給單片機(jī)進(jìn)行處理,然后,單片機(jī)對(duì)蜂鳴器做出控制,發(fā)出警報(bào)聲音,同時(shí),LCD液晶顯示具體報(bào)警信息,由此可以知道具體報(bào)警位置及其類型。數(shù)碼管顯示電路使用8031的串行口經(jīng)一個(gè)串入并出的移位寄存器擴(kuò)展為并行輸出口,控制一個(gè)七段數(shù)碼管。通過GSM 網(wǎng)絡(luò),即使遠(yuǎn)在千里之外也能對(duì)家中發(fā)生的各種突發(fā)意外情況了如指掌,使生活更安全更智能
點(diǎn)擊復(fù)制文檔內(nèi)容
環(huán)評(píng)公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號(hào)-1